ASAXS study of the copper enriched precipitation in the 15-5PH alloy

The 15-5 PH alloy (composed of Fe, Cr, Ni and Cu), aged at 450 and 500°C has been mainly studied by anomalous small angle X-ray scattering (ASAXS), as well as by transmission electron microscopy, X-ray microanalysis and Mssbauer spectrometry. The two phase model (practically pure Cu precipitates embedded in a Cu depleted matrix) accounts for our results. From the ASAXS curves recorded at three absorption edges (Cr, Cu and Fe), the partial structure functions PSF ij (with ij = Fe , ( Cr + Ni ) and Cu ) have been determined. The ΔC Fe / ΔC (Cr+Ni) and ΔC Fe /ΔC Cu ratios calculated at each and/or both edges are in satisfactory agreement with those determined from X-ray microanalysis carried out on extraction replicas.
